    • I Simply Want To Help, Says Composer : Folk Song Royalty Cash for Limehill Africans 

      Staff Reporter (1968-05-19)
      The article expands on David Marks' decision to donate half his royalties from his three biggest hits to the people of Limehill, the then newly established African area outside Newcastle, Natal.
